A Certified Professional in Autonomous Vehicle User Experience Design program equips students with the skills to design intuitive and safe user interfaces for self-driving cars. This involves understanding human-computer interaction within the context of autonomous driving systems, encompassing both in-vehicle and remote interfaces.
Learning outcomes typically include mastery of user-centered design methodologies specific to autonomous vehicles, proficiency in prototyping and testing AV UX designs, and a deep understanding of relevant safety standards and regulations impacting the design process. Students will also gain expertise in user research and data analysis, critical for iterating and improving AV UX designs.
Program duration varies depending on the institution, ranging from several weeks for intensive workshops to several months for more comprehensive certifications. Some programs integrate hands-on projects using simulation tools and even access to real autonomous vehicles, further enhancing the practical learning experience. This ensures graduates are job-ready with practical experience in autonomous driving UI/UX.
